Arsenal midfielder Jack Wilshere looks almost certain to miss the rest of the season after scans showed his latest injury setback is worse than first feared.

The 20-year-old is now very doubtful for England’s Euro 2012 campaign as he is unlikely to feature at all for his club this season.

Wilshere has missed the entire campaign with a stress fracture of his right ankle, which needed surgery.

article-2094673-0D20D9CE00000578-279_468x320.jpg

Crocked: Jack Wilshere will be out for the rest of the season

He was expected to return this month but broke down in training last week.

Wilshere has since had a series of scans to determine the extent of the injury and the results indicate he has suffered another stress fracture in the same ankle.

Final table for the January transfer window.

atletico.gifATLÉTICO

IN: Fran MÉrida (SC Braga - end of loan)

OUT: JosÉ Antonio Reyes (Sevilla - €3,5m), Diego Costa (Rayo Vallecano - loan), Jorge Pulido (Rayo Vallecano - loan), Joel (Rayo Vallecano - loan)

barcelona.gifBARCELONA

IN:

OUT: Maxwell (Paris Saint Germain - €4m), Alexander Hleb (Olympiakos - free), Jonathan Soriano (Red Bull Salzburg - €700.000)

betis.gifBETIS

IN: Paulao (Saint Etienne -loan), Salvador JosÉ Milhazes Agra (Olhanense - free)

OUT: Dusko Tosic (Red Star - end of loan)

espanyol.gifESPANYOL

IN: Víctor Sánchez (Neuchatel - free), Philippe Coutinho (Inter - loan), Kalu Uche (Neuchatel - free)

OUT: Carlos Kameni (Málaga - free), Jesús Dátolo (Internacional - €3m)

getafe.gifGETAFE

IN: Javier Arizmendi (Neuchatel - free)

OUT: Adrián Colunga (Sporting - loan), Pablo Pintos (Defensor Sporting - undisclosed), Michelangelo Albertazzi (Milan - end of loan), Pedro Mosquera (Castilla - loan)

granada.gifGRANADA

IN: Matías Campos (Audax - undisclosed), Henrique Almeida (São Paulo - loan), Gabriel Silva (Palmeiras - loan), Borja Gómez (Karpaty Lviv - loan)

OUT: Yohan Mollo (Nancy - loan)

levante.gifLEVANTE

IN: Abdelkader Ghezzal (Bari - free), óscar Serrano (Racing - free), Botelho (Rayo - loan)

OUT: Carlos Aranda (Zaragoza - free)

malaga.gifMáLAGA

IN: Carlos Kameni (Espanyol - free)

OUT: Apoño (Zaragoza - loan)

mallorca.gifMALLORCA

IN: Marvin Ogunjimi (Genk - undisclosed)

OUT:

racing.gifRACING

IN: Khouma Babacar (Fiorentina - loan), Marcos Gullón (Villarreal B - free)

OUT: óscar Serrano (Levante - free), Tziolis (Monaco - loan)

RUMOURS: Jonathan Soriano (Barcelona B

rayo.gifRAYO VALLECANO

IN: Joel (AtlÉtico - loan), Diego Costa (AtlÉtico - loan), Pulido (AtlÉtico - loan), Emiliano Armenteros (Sevilla - loan)

OUT: NÉstor Susaeta (Lausanne - free), Koke (Aris - free)

sevilla.gifSEVILLA

IN: JosÉ Antonio Reyes (AtlÉtico - €3,5m), Juan Cala (AEK - end of loan), Babá Diawara (Marítimo - €1,5m), Javi Hervás (Córdoba - €1,5m)

OUT: Martín Cáceres (Juventus - loan), Emiliano Armenteros (Rayo Vallecano - loan)

sporting.gifSPORTING

IN: Adrián Colunga (Getafe - loan)

OUT: Luis Morán (AEK Larnaca - free)

villarreal.gifVILLARREAL

IN: Alejandro Martinuccio (Fluminense - loan)

OUT:

zaragoza.gifZARAGOZA

IN: Pablo álvarez (Catania - loan), Apoño (Málaga - loan), Carlos Aranda (Levante - free), Tomislav Dujmovic (Dinamo Moscow - loan)

OUT: Leo Ponzio (River Plate - free), Efraín Juárez (Celtic - loan)
